Making file guide vise jaws for perfect cuts
In this video I'll make a set of file guides using HSS inserts. These will be different than other file guides as these are designed to rest on vise jaws and open with the vise jaws. File guides are commonly used for knife making but I'll mostly use mine for other things. Most of these parts were machined on my benchtop milling machine Precision Matthews PM30-MV

In this video I will make a really cool skull mask designed by artist Zane Rogers. I started by 3d printing it using a plastic called PLA. Next I coated the 3d print in a special ceramic slurry called Suspendaslurry. After that I placed the shell into a kiln and fired it at 1500° F to turn them into a ceramic. I filled the shell with bronze consisting of 92% copper and 8% tin. Once cool I broke...

In this video I will be making a 6 pound (2.6 Kilo) Silver sledge hammer. First I 3-D printed the sledge hammer shape using a filament called Polycast. Then I coated the pieces in a ceramic material, called Suspendaslurry. I burned the plastic filament out of the shells in my kiln, and vitrified the shells. I melted 12 pounds of sterling silver and then poured it into the ceramic shell mold. Th...
